Description

This is a board game published in 1996 to celebrate Delft's 750 years as a cultural city. It appears to be published/supported by a host of Dutch business, particularly those based in Delft. One of the businesses is Jumbo games. Several forewords from the various companies involved in the game are found in the rules book.

The board is a 12 X 12 square grid superimposed on a map of Delft. The object of the game is to place tiles on the board, with the coordinates determined by rolling two dice (with opportunities for two re-rolls). When a square of four tiles is on the board, it is considered completed and is turned over to show an 'object worth seeing'. Rolling doubles allows one to roll a special die, which could result in an extra turn, being allowed to place two tiles anywhere on the board, or missing the next turn.

The game ends when someone has completed five objects worth seeing. Scoring points is based on where the tiles in completed objects lie. The player with the most points wins.
